New Mayo artisan bakery gets planning approval

FOXFORD is set to get a new artisan bakery.

Planning permission has been granted for a change of use of a premises from a bookshop to a new bakery at Davitt Street in the town.

The development also involves a residential element, with the sub-division of an existing dwelling into two residential units - one semi-detached house and a one-bedroom apartment.

The change of use of the existing ground floor bookshop to a bakery will include a retail element of 14sqm and a kitchen area of 25sqm.

The site in question is located at the junction of Davitt Street and Morrogh Bernard Road.

A number of conditions have been applied to the planning permission granted to applicant Michael Tolan by Mayo County Council.
